Sandtark MX - by Wahlamt
In the early morning desert, the track arises. A few days before sunset in the morning sun. Sandtark MX is a track set out as if it would be the in the desert, an early morning. It's a rather fast sand track, but it flow's nicely, has a sweet traction and quite some jumps. You could think of it as a morning practice a few days before a race.
